zwei.jpgSocial network Dada.net as recently launched an invitation only Adsense revenue sharing program thats currently open to users in the US and Italy. You’ll get to make some money whenever someone clicks or views the Adsense ads on your Dada website. Anyone else think this is a waste of time?

I’ve never ever made any significant money from Adsense revenue sharing websites, and I’m pretty much unconvinced when I hear the monetary benefits they promise. Perhaps we should abandon the myth that revenue sharing with Adsense is a generous way for websites to “give back” to their users. It isn’t, really.

Will Dada.net prove me wrong? Maybe. I’m never been a fan of social networks, but if you’re totally into MySpace and Panjea, you’ll probably fit right in with Dada.net.
